计算化学公社

标题: gaussian计算离子间相互作用力求助 [打印本页]

作者
Author:
comestronger    时间: 2021-12-2 14:32
标题: gaussian计算离子间相互作用力求助
gaussian计算求助!我想计算一个中性分子吸附H质子后带一个正电荷的结构 与金属阳离子之间的作用力,但一直收敛不了,优化过程中,金属阳离子与带正电荷分子之间距离会一直增大,但就是不会收敛!大家有什么好的建议吗?在线求助!

作者
Author:
wzkchem5    时间: 2021-12-2 16:43
不收敛是正常的。你做的这个计算不是算作用力,而是结构优化,也就是调整结构直至力为0,而因为库伦排斥力是长程的,无论距离增大到多少力都不为零,所以永远不收敛。
还是要明确你要算的是什么,你现在这么算,要么不收敛,只要收敛了作用力一定是零,算不出非零的数
作者
Author:
zjxitcc    时间: 2021-12-2 17:39
本帖最后由 zjxitcc 于 2021-12-2 17:40 编辑

基本概念上有错误,正电荷之间当然是不断排斥远离的,不用算也知道。看sob老师如下博文
《计算化学中的一些常见不良写法和用词》http://sobereva.com/298 第12点
《利用Gaussian或ORCA程序把分子结构拉直的几种方法》http://sobereva.com/594 第3.3 方法3
作者
Author:
comestronger    时间: 2021-12-2 20:20
wzkchem5 发表于 2021-12-2 16:43
不收敛是正常的。你做的这个计算不是算作用力,而是结构优化,也就是调整结构直至力为0,而因为库伦排斥力 ...

谢谢您,想算吡啶分子在酸性溶液与阳离子的结合能,因为吡啶分子在酸性溶液中会结合一个H质子,所以也就是计算带正电荷的H结合后的吡啶分子与阳离子的结合能。
作者
Author:
comestronger    时间: 2021-12-2 20:23
zjxitcc 发表于 2021-12-2 17:39
基本概念上有错误,正电荷之间当然是不断排斥远离的,不用算也知道。看sob老师如下博文
《计算化学中的一 ...

是的,谢谢您,但这种作用力怎么通过能量来比较呢?即计算目的:想算吡啶分子在酸性溶液与阳离子的结合能,因为吡啶分子在酸性溶液中会结合一个H质子,所以也就是计算带正电荷的H结合后的吡啶分子与阳离子的结合能。
作者
Author:
wzkchem5    时间: 2021-12-2 20:23
comestronger 发表于 2021-12-2 13:20
谢谢您,想算吡啶分子在酸性溶液与阳离子的结合能,因为吡啶分子在酸性溶液中会结合一个H质子,所以也就 ...

如果两者一直互相远离,表示两者根本不会结合,所以结合能没有定义,也可以说结合能等于0。
并不是任意两个分子的结合能都有定义
作者
Author:
comestronger    时间: 2021-12-2 20:44
wzkchem5 发表于 2021-12-2 20:23
如果两者一直互相远离,表示两者根本不会结合,所以结合能没有定义,也可以说结合能等于0。
并不是任意 ...

恩恩,明白了,谢谢您!因为是想通过理论计算来解释实验现象,所以对于阳离子之间的作用力,直接表述为排斥力,也是可以的吧?如果是阴离子和阳离子的结合,这种结合能可以计算出来,作为说明实验结果是合理的了。
作者
Author:
wzkchem5    时间: 2021-12-2 22:49
comestronger 发表于 2021-12-2 13:44
恩恩,明白了,谢谢您!因为是想通过理论计算来解释实验现象,所以对于阳离子之间的作用力,直接表述为排 ...

可以,就说不管离多远都在排斥,完全没有结合的倾向
作者
Author:
comestronger    时间: 2021-12-2 23:01
wzkchem5 发表于 2021-12-2 22:49
可以,就说不管离多远都在排斥,完全没有结合的倾向

非常感谢您!




欢迎光临 计算化学公社 (http://bbs.keinsci.com/) Powered by Discuz! X3.3